The saying “To find a man’s true character, play golf with him” implies that participating in a game of golf with someone can provide valuable insights into their personality traits and values.

In my opinion, “To find a man’s true character, play golf with him” is more suitable for introspection and self-analysis rather than using it to analyze other people. While this saying implies that playing golf with someone can provide insights into their character, applying it solely to judge others might lead to unfair assumptions or oversimplifications.

Introspection allows you to focus on your own actions, thoughts, and emotions, which you have direct control over. It can lead to personal growth and self-awareness by examining your own behavior and character traits in various situations, including those that challenge your patience, honesty, and sportsmanship. And finally, it can help you play better golf.

On the other hand, using this saying to analyze others might not be as effective, as it’s difficult to fully understand someone else’s motivations, experiences, and complexities through a single activity. People’s true character is multifaceted and influenced by numerous factors beyond one specific event.

Instead, it’s essential to approach interactions with others with an open mind, empathy, and a willingness to understand them in a more holistic manner. Building genuine relationships and having meaningful conversations over time can provide better insights into a person’s character and values.

In summary, introspection is a valuable tool for self-improvement, while understanding others requires a broader perspective and a more nuanced approach. Both aspects play important roles in fostering personal growth and fostering meaningful connections with others.

How to use golf for introspection for personal growth and self-awareness?

You can use the idea of “To find a man’s true character, play golf with him” for introspection by reflecting on your own behavior and actions during activities similar to golf or any other challenging situation. Here’s how you can do it:

Identify the activities

Think about activities or situations in your life that involve challenges, patience, and self-control. It doesn’t necessarily have to be golf; it could be any hobby, sport, or task that requires similar qualities.

Reflect on your behavior

Recall instances when you faced difficulties or obstacles during those activities. How did you react? Did you remain patient and composed, or did you lose your temper or get frustrated? Be honest with yourself and analyze your responses.

Evaluate sportsmanship

Consider how you interacted with others during those situations. Did you exhibit good sportsmanship, respect, and fairness towards your fellow participants or teammates?

Assess honesty and integrity

Reflect on whether you maintained honesty and integrity throughout those experiences. Were you truthful in your actions and dealings with others, even when it was challenging?

Recognize areas for improvement

Be open to recognizing any areas where you might need improvement. If you identify moments where you could have handled things better or displayed more positive character traits, consider how you can work on those aspects of your personality.

Set goals for growth

Use your introspection to set personal development goals. Aim to cultivate patience, sportsmanship, honesty, and other positive character traits in your everyday life, not just during specific activities.

Practice mindfulness

Stay mindful of your behavior and reactions in various situations. Regularly assess your progress and hold yourself accountable for your actions.
